Cultural sensitivity in design involves understanding and respecting the cultural contexts of users and stakeholders. It requires designers to be aware of the symbols, colors, aesthetics, and user behavior that may differ across cultures. For Jaya9, this understanding is crucial in a culturally rich country like Bangladesh, where various ethnic groups, languages, and traditions converge. By recognizing these diverse cultural elements, Jaya9 can create designs that are not only visually appealing but also contextually appropriate.

Designing for Diverse Audiences

Another aspect of Jaya9’s commitment to cultural sensitivity is its approach to user research. Understanding the unique preferences and behaviors of different cultural groups is essential in designing a platform that feels familiar and user-friendly. Jaya9 employs ethnographic research, surveys, and interviews to gather insights from users across various demographics. This research enables the design team to uncover subtle preferences, such as preferred layouts, iconography, and even gestures.
In Bangladesh, for example, mobile usage is prevalent, and users may have different expectations compared to users in Western countries. Jaya9’s design team is keenly aware of this, implementing mobile-first design principles that prioritize usability on smartphones. This culturally informed approach ensures that users can navigate the platform seamlessly, regardless of their technological background.
